DO-254 Tri-Mode Ethernet MAC (TEMAC) 1.00a

This core is a parameterizable core ideally suited for use in networking equipment such as switches and routers. The customizable TEMAC core enables system designers to implement a broad range of integrated Ethernet designs, from low cost 10/100 Ethernet to higher performance 1 Gigabit ports.  This IP Core comprises the 10/100/1000 Mb/s, 1 Gb/s and 10/100 Mb/s Intellectual Property (IP) cores. This IP core exhibits support for MII, GMII, RGMII and connections to the Ethernet 1000BASE-X PCS/PMA or SGMII LogiCORE.  The TEMAC IP core also has Optional Management Data Input/Output (MDIO) interface to manage objects in the physical layer.  This core has been designed incorporating the applicable features described in IEEE Std. 802.3-2003.

Key features are:

  • Configurable half-duplex and full-duplex operation
  • Configured and monitored through an optional independent microprocessor-neutral interface
  • Configurable flow control through MAC Control pause frames; symmetrically or asymmetrically enabled
  • Optional MDIO interface to managed objects in PHY layers (MII Management)
  • Optional clock enables to reduce clock resource usage
  • Support of VLAN frames to specification IEEE 802.3-2005Optional address filter with a selectable number of address table entries
  • Configurable support of jumbo frames of any length
  • Configurable inter-frame gap adjustment
  • Configurable in-band FCS field passing on both transmit and receive paths



The COTS version v8.3 is the baseline from which the DO-254 Tri-Mode Ethernet MAC (TEMAC) 1.00a comes from. Logicircuit applies the DO-254 lifecycle to this COTS version. As a result of this DO-254 process, the source code will be modified with the goal of achieving 100% code coverage, and the resulting code will be named DO-254 Tri-Mode Ethernet MAC (TEMAC) 1.00a. Below are links to the Xilinx® Product Guide for the version that was used as the basis, and the Logicircuit Data Sheet of the resulting DO-254 product.

DO-254 Tri-Mode Ethernet MAC (TEMAC)  1.00a Data Sheet


Device Family Support

Xilinx® Artix™-7

Xilinx® Kintex™-7

Xilinx® Virtex™-7

Xilinx® Zynq™-7000

Xilinx® Spartan®-6